MEFV p.Glu167Asp

Variant summary

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PS1_ModeratePM2

The NM_000243.3(MEFV):​c.501G>T​(p.Glu167Asp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Likely pathogenic in ClinVar. Synonymous variant affecting the same amino acid position (i.e. E167E) has been classified as Likely benign.

Genes affected
MEFV (HGNC:6998): (MEFV innate immunity regulator, pyrin) This gene encodes a protein, also known as pyrin or marenostrin, that is an important modulator of innate immunity. Mutations in this gene are associated with Mediterranean fever, a hereditary periodic fever syndrome. [provided by RefSeq, Jul 2008]
